Merrimack Welcomes Biologists

Merrimack College hosts the 72nd Eastern New England Biology Conference on Saturday, April 26, and warmly welcomes all participants.

The ENEBC is a consortium of more than 50 member colleges and universities coming together to spur new ideas and connections in Academic Biology.  Presentations are exclusive to undergraduate researchers. 

The keynote address will be delivered by Senior Director of Pharmaceutics for Pfizer Dr. Nicholas Warne.  In addition, a Pfizer Student Biotechnology/Pharmaceutical Forum will be delivered by a panel of distinguished Pfizer scientists in the afternoon.
